Flavor strength depends on form, not just brand Vanilla extract, paste, and beans behave differently underneath heat. Knowing When to Use Vanilla Paste helps avoid wasted flavor. Paste contains visible seeds and a thicker consistency. It works well when appearance matters. Custards, frostings, and sauces benefit most. The World’s Best Vanilla  paste holds aroma longer than thin liquids. Heat tolerance varies depending on recipe length and temperature.   Vanilla decisions feel small until a recipe tastes flat. People Buy Vanilla Paste for richness and those visible flecks that hint at quality. Others Buy Vanilla Extract because it blends fast and behaves predictably. Neither option fixes a recipe by itself. The choice depends on heat, timing, and how much vanilla should be noticed. Good vanilla supports other flavors quietly. Bad choices stand out for the wrong reasons. Thickness changes how vanilla spreads in mixtures Paste is thicker and clings to spoons and bowls. That thickness slows dispersion in batters. When cooks Buy Vanilla Paste , they need to mix more carefully. Extract flows quickly and disappears into liquids. Many Buys Vanilla Extract for drinks and thin sauces. Distribution affects flavor balance across servings. Uneven mixing creates surprises later. Texture matters more than labels.
